MargotOffice manager

Margot’s desire to help others inspired her to pursue a career in dentistry. She joined Dr. Provencher’s practice in 2017 as a Certified Dental Assistant. From there she continued to refine her understanding of general dentistry while simultaneously learning about more complex aspects of dentistry including: temporomandibular joint dysfunction, sleep breathing disorders, and orthodontics. 

As Margot’s understanding grew, so did her acuity to share treatment process and objectives with patients. Continually assimilating all facets of dentistry, including operation of a successful practice, led Margot into her current role as Office Manager. 

Margot strives to create an exceptional dental experience in which patients feel heard and empowered to make informed decisions about their wellbeing.

Working with an innovative team, continually expanding personally and collectively, and having the pleasure of witnessing incredible transformations, are just a few reasons she finds our clinic extraordinary.

KristenOffice Administrator

Kristen joined the Kelowna Dental Solutions team in June 2019 as an office administrator. She started working in the dental field in 1999 and received her certificate in Dental Assisting in 2006 from Vancouver Community College. She is well versed in both the clinical and the administrative side of dentistry and will be happy to answer any questions you may have.

Kristen grew up in the lower mainland and recently moved to Kelowna. She feels blessed to live in this beautiful city and has quickly found it feels like home. In her spare time, she takes advantage of all the Okanagan has to offer. You can find her camping, hiking, out for a paddle in her canoe or checking out the local wineries with her husband.

WendyRegistered Dental Hygienist, BA

Wendy is a registered dental hygienist with over 28 years working in general and specialty dental hygiene practice, with a Bachelor of Arts in Psychology from UBC Vancouver and her Diploma in Dental Hygiene, she provides advanced skill and knowledge to care for her patients of all ages. She is also a dental hygiene clinical trainer helping other hygienists learn advanced dental hygiene skills.

Wendy’s ultimate goal is to help people to feel comfortable and cared for in the dental chair. She provides thorough dental hygiene care with a very gentle caring touch. By supporting and understanding her patients, she helps them learn about their health and make their own informed decisions. She absolutely loves Kelowna and has lived here since 2003 with her husband and two kids. She has earned her Black Belt in Tae KwonDo and also enjoys skiing, watercolor/ acrylic painting and yoga. She looks forward to welcoming new patients and continuing to help her existing loyal patients. She is excited to be a part of the amazing team at Kelowna Dental Solutions.

TiffanyMyofunctional Therapist, B.Ed

A lifelong passion for learning has provided many personal and professional opportunities for Tiffany to attend courses and mentor fellow hygienists. She prides herself in staying current with the latest research in preventive oral health.Tiffany attended Coastal Bend College in Texas and graduated in 1999 with an Associate of Applied Science in Dental Hygiene. After working in private practice and
representing a large dental company, she went back to school and obtained her bachelor’s degree in Elementary Education from the University of Hawaii, where she graduated Phi Lambda Theta National Honors Society. Her quest for education led her to myofunctional therapy as she felt that many patients were lacking in overall muscle function and facial awareness. Like many others, this lead to more courses and she is currently a Buteyko breathing instructor and certified Myofunctional therapist. Working with patients and helping others drives her passion.


Education:

  • Associates of Applied Science in Dental Hygiene, Coastal Bend College 1997, Honors
  • Bachelor’s of Elementary Education, University of Hawaii, 2016, Phi Lamba Theta
  • Myofunctional Therapy Introductory Course, 2019
  • Breathing Re-education for Myofunctional Therapists, 2020,
  • Buteyko Instructor Certification, 2021
  • Advanced Myofunctional therapy studies, 2021, 2022, 2023
  • Certification Myofunctional Therapy, AOMT, C-OMT, 2022
  • Public speaking and instructor of Myofunctional therapy
  • Affiliations: Airway circle, AOMT, IAAH, AAPMD

NaomiCertified Dental Assistant

Meet the newest member of our team! Naomi joined the Kelowna Dental Solutions team on September 12, 2022, as a Certified Dental Assistant.

Naomi started working in the dental field “straight out of the gate.” She enrolled in Okanagan College’s Dental Assistant program immediately after graduating high school and received her certificate in 2020. Her favourite part about dentistry is helping people get out of pain. She loves seeing how people’s lives change once they no longer have to deal with constant pain or migraines. Naomi was thrilled to land a role at Kelowna Dental Solutions because KDS does a lot more with jaw issues and the pain associated with that than many other offices in town.

Born in Kelowna and raised in Peachland, on her time off Naomi can be found hanging out at all the local secret hidden gems like Bertram Park and Skinny Dukes, and she of course loves her country music!
